- The distance between Duquoin, Il, Usa and Samsun, Turkey is approximately 9,599 km or 5,965 mi.
- To reach Duquoin, Il in this distance one would set out from Samsun bearing 319.9°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Duquoin, Il bearing 217.9° or SW .
- Duquoin, Il has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a) whereas Samsun has a Mediterranean hot climate (Csa).
- Duquoin, Il is in or near the warm temperate moist forest biome whereas Samsun is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ome.
- The average annual temperature is 1.4 °C (2.5°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 11 °C (19.8°F) more in Duquoin, Il.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 385.7 mm (15.2 in) more which is equivalent to 385.7 l/m² (9.47 US gal/ft²) or 3,857,000 l/ha (412,339 US gal/ac) more. About 1 5/9 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 3.3° higher in Duquoin, Il than in Samsun.
